Description
L&D RN
- No block scheduling will be approved.
- 12H Nights, 7p-7a.
- NY license or eligibility for limited permit to practice is required at time of submission.
- BLS, ACLS and NRP required.
- Intermittent Fetal Monitoring by six months employment and/or EFM certification by one year employment.
- Graduate of accredited RN program required, BSN as well as board certification are preferred.
- A minimum of 2 years of specialty experience required.
- For Auto offer: No holiday RTO, less than 5 days of RTO, and 2 years in specialty s required
- Float Required: Yes
Responsibilities:
- Completes patient assessment using subjective and objective data sources
- Evaluates assessment data and establishes nursing diagnoses
- Prioritizes patient needs including physiological, social, psychological, spiritual, age cific, and selects diagnoses which can be reasonably addressed in the acute care episode
- Develops an individualized PCP based on patient assessment using nursing practice standards and protocols, realistic measurable outcomes/goal and timeframes for goal achievement according to patient condition and age
- Delivers patient care as outlined in the PCP and patient response to interventions
- Assigns patient care tasks to and observes care given by non-RN staff members
- Evaluates patient care and assesses the level and timeliness of outcome achievement utilizing input from pertinent members of the healthcare team, including patient/family
- Communicates the patient s plan of care to all members of the healthcare team and including the medical record.
- Organizes and communicates nursing care assignments/tasks/responsibilities based upon patient acuity/need and staff education/skill/job description
- Assesses patient teaching needs as part of the initial and ongoing assessment, sets goals and develops teaching plans consistent with the patient s educational level, learning readiness, and age
- Collaborates with the interdisciplinary team to implement and/or coordinates the teaching plan focusing on wellness, health maintenance and restoration
- Provides a safe environment based upon patient condition and age
- Assumes responsibility for education and self-development
- Participates in nursing performance improvement and interdisciplinary research and study activities as required
- Adheres to institutional policies and procedures
